In this Action News 5 segment, Nathan Baker of Jones Bros. Tree & Landscape, a Davey company, talks about warning signs and how to keep trees safe.  

Posted: August 19, 2022

Invasive bugs and diseases have been threatening trees across Tennessee. 

Nathan Baker, certified arborist and district manager of Jones Bros. Tree & Landscape, a Davey company, joined Action News 5′s Andrew Douglas at the digital desk to talk about the signs to look out for to help keep trees safe in winter storms and beyond.
